Can you tell us where your focus target was? I mean the one the camera used. It will be a red rectangle somewhere on the image and can be seen in Canon's DPP software if you don't remember clearly. That may help. If the lens was definitely auto-focusing on the right eye, then it seems your lens is front focusing, which would exacerbate the blur on the back. The good news is that your camera has AF Microadjust, so you can fix it yourself!


It also occurred to me that the reason for the appearance of front focusing could be that you were shooting at a significant downward angle, which would tilt the focal plane, and in this case in an undesirable (to you, at least) way. If this is true, then the lens may or may not be mis-focusing at all.
